About this extension
Some users have encountered issues when trying to set DuckDuckGo’s Onion site as their default search engine in Firefox. If you're using Firefox with a Tor connection and prefer accessing DuckDuckGo through its Onion address instead of the standard URL, this extension could be helpful.
Just install the extension in Firefox, and when prompted to switch your default search engine, click "Yes."
